Bug Report
Which version of the demo you are using? 2.2.0
Symptom
I only see traces for flagd and cart but nothing "end to end".
The loadgen readme tells me that http://localhost:8080/loadgen should be available but I get upstream request timeout.
Loadgen Logs
# kubectl logs -f load-generator-6999c9b97c-5n72m
Helm
# helm list -A
NAME NAMESPACE REVISION UPDATED STATUS CHART APP VERSION
dynatrace-collector default 3 2026-04-02 03:33:42.268327743 +0000 UTC deployed opentelemetry-collector-0.147.1 0.147.0
my-otel-demo default 1 2026-04-01 01:46:18.663460328 +0000 UTC deployed opentelemetry-demo-0.40.6 2.2.0
Load Gen Pod Details
# kubectl describe pod/load-generator-6999c9b97c-5n72m
Name: load-generator-6999c9b97c-5n72m
Namespace: default
Priority: 0
Service Account: my-otel-demo
Node: obslab-otel-collector-data-ingest-cluster-control-plane/172.18.0.2
Start Time: Wed, 01 Apr 2026 01:46:20 +0000
Labels: app.kubernetes.io/component=load-generator
app.kubernetes.io/name=load-generator
app.kubernetes.io/version=2.2.0
opentelemetry.io/name=load-generator
pod-template-hash=6999c9b97c
Annotations: resource.opentelemetry.io/service.namespace: otel-demo
Status: Running
IP: 10.244.0.9
IPs:
IP: 10.244.0.9
Controlled By: ReplicaSet/load-generator-6999c9b97c
Containers:
load-generator:
Container ID: containerd://f3e47fc2097b5d9407069fb98a917eb9e5e626fa14f1bd131a73630efb7aada9
Image: ghcr.io/open-telemetry/demo:2.2.0-load-generator
Image ID: ghcr.io/open-telemetry/demo@sha256:40eddf7ddd63616f93c6dfbb6d2d695b2983ab166e2bf50642a4189388b3bb2c
Port: 8089/TCP (service)
Host Port: 0/TCP (service)
State: Running
Started: Thu, 02 Apr 2026 01:44:09 +0000
Last State: Terminated
Reason: Error
Exit Code: 1
Started: Wed, 01 Apr 2026 23:26:54 +0000
Finished: Thu, 02 Apr 2026 01:44:09 +0000
Ready: True
Restart Count: 4
Limits:
memory: 500Mi
Requests:
memory: 500Mi
Environment:
OTEL_SERVICE_NAME: (v1:metadata.labels['app.kubernetes.io/component'])
OTEL_COLLECTOR_NAME: dynatrace-collector-opentelemetry-collector
LOCUST_WEB_HOST: 0.0.0.0
LOCUST_WEB_PORT: 8089
LOCUST_USERS: 10
LOCUST_SPAWN_RATE: 1
LOCUST_HOST: http://frontend-proxy:8080
LOCUST_HEADLESS: false
LOCUST_AUTOSTART: true
LOCUST_BROWSER_TRAFFIC_ENABLED: true
PROTOCOL_BUFFERS_PYTHON_IMPLEMENTATION: python
FLAGD_HOST: flagd
FLAGD_PORT: 8013
FLAGD_OFREP_PORT: 8016
OTEL_EXPORTER_OTLP_ENDPOINT: http://$(OTEL_COLLECTOR_NAME):4317
Mounts:
/var/run/secrets/kubernetes.io/serviceaccount from kube-api-access-5wzfg (ro)
Conditions:
Type Status
PodReadyToStartContainers True
Initialized True
Ready True
ContainersReady True
PodScheduled True
Volumes:
kube-api-access-5wzfg:
Type: Projected (a volume that contains injected data from multiple sources)
TokenExpirationSeconds: 3607
ConfigMapName: kube-root-ca.crt
Optional: false
DownwardAPI: true
QoS Class: Burstable
Node-Selectors: <none>
Tolerations: node.kubernetes.io/not-ready:NoExecute op=Exists for 300s
node.kubernetes.io/unreachable:NoExecute op=Exists for 300s
Events: <none>
Tip: React with 👍 to help prioritize this issue. Please use comments to provide useful context, avoiding +1 or me too, to help us triage it. Learn more here.
Bug Report
Which version of the demo you are using?
2.2.0Symptom
I only see traces for
flagdandcartbut nothing "end to end".The loadgen readme tells me that
http://localhost:8080/loadgenshould be available but I getupstream request timeout.Loadgen Logs
Helm
Load Gen Pod Details
Tip: React with 👍 to help prioritize this issue. Please use comments to provide useful context, avoiding
+1orme too, to help us triage it. Learn more here.